Ductility

Definition: Ductility refers to the ability of a material to be easily stretched or deformed without breaking.

Examples:

  • The high ductility of gold makes it a popular choice for crafting delicate jewelry.
  • The steel used in construction must possess sufficient ductility to withstand heavy loads and seismic forces.
  • Unlike brittle materials, ductile substances like rubber can be stretched extensively without fracture.
